Immerse yourself in the enchanting world of Enrique Granados with the captivating album "Granados: Goyescas, H. 64." This exquisite collection, released on June 1, 2018, under the Claudio Records label, showcases the brilliance of Granados' compositional prowess and the masterful interpretation by pianist Alexander Boyd. Spanning a total of 53 minutes, this album is a treasure trove of six beautifully crafted pieces, each offering a unique glimpse into the romantic and dramatic essence of Spanish culture.
The album opens with "Los Requiebros," a piece that immediately draws you in with its intricate melodies and rich harmonies. Following this is "Coloquio en la Reja, Dúo de Amor," a duet that exudes passion and tenderness, beautifully captured by Boyd's expressive playing. The lively "El Fandango de Candil" brings a sense of festivity and rhythm, showcasing Granados' ability to blend traditional Spanish folk elements with classical sophistication. "Quejas, ó la Maja y el Ruiseñor" offers a moment of reflection and melancholy, while "El Amor y la Muerte" delves into deeper emotional territories, culminating in the hauntingly beautiful "Epilogo. Serenata del Espectro."
